    The smallest ocean is the

    Solution

    The Arctic Ocean is the smallest of the world's five ocean basins. The Arctic Ocean is about 1.5 times as big as the United States.

    The following is (are) true about Sun.

    Solution
    • The sun is a big ball of gas and plasma. Most of the gas 91 percent is hydrogen.
    • It is converted into energy in the sun's core.
    • The energy moves outward through the interior layers, into the sun's atmosphere, and is released into the solar system as heat and light.
    • So, It can be said that Sun is a star and has its own heal and light.

    The largest ocean is the

    Solution

    The Pacific Ocean is the largest and deepest of the world ocean basins.

    Covering approximately 63 million square miles and containing more than half of the free water on Earth, the Pacific is by far the largest of the world's ocean basins.
